張微微 河北工程技術學院
關鍵字:教務管理 SSM 框架 大數(shù)據(jù)
在高校的教學管理工作中,教務管理系統(tǒng)在信息收集與分析環(huán)節(jié)中起到了至關重要的作用。近幾年,隨著部分高校的快速發(fā)展以及教學模式的變革,高校的教務工作更加繁重與復雜。一套優(yōu)秀的教務管理系統(tǒng),可以簡化教學管理工作流程,提高管理者的工作效率。因此,部分高校迫切需要一套適合自身特點的教學管理系統(tǒng)。本文從以河北工程技術學院新形勢下的教學管理工作為背景,對日常教學管理工作進行了分析,設計了適用于該校的教務管理系統(tǒng)。
通過對學校以及對二級學院的工作流程調(diào)研和分析,目前存在的主要問題是缺少信息匯總的平臺,導致人工成本太高,工作效率低下。例如,學校教材信息的統(tǒng)計,先由二級學院、任課教師以及專業(yè)負責人手工錄入Excel 表格進行匯總,然后,各二級學院交給學校教務處進行進一步匯總。教務處發(fā)現(xiàn)教材問題,再口頭傳達給二級學院,二級學院修改教材信息,再次提交給教務處。
綜合分析教務工作的各項業(yè)務,本系統(tǒng)需要滿足如下要求:
(1)用戶權限管理。為不同用戶分配不同權限,在登錄系統(tǒng)后根據(jù)權限提供不同功能菜單。
(2)設計用戶管理、班級管理等基礎模塊,這些功能分配給系統(tǒng)管理員使用;設計課程管理、班級管理、學生管理等模塊,這些功能分配給二級學院管理員使用;設計教材管理、教師選課等功能,這些功能分配給教師以及二級學院管理員使用。
為了控制系統(tǒng)權限,設計了用戶表、角色表和角色菜單表,表結構如表1 至表3 所示:
表1 用戶表user
表2 角色表role
表3 角色菜單表role_menu
本課題設計的教務管理系統(tǒng)由教材管理、教師選課、課程開設和系統(tǒng)設置等模塊組成。該系統(tǒng)的用戶是學校教務處、二級學院教學管理者、全校教師。因此,對于不同系統(tǒng)用戶,就要設計不同的權限。用戶登錄時,首先判斷用戶權限,根據(jù)權限,生成動態(tài)菜單。該權限是通過設計用戶表、角色表和用戶角色表實現(xiàn)的。
該系統(tǒng)中,課程開設模塊提供各年級各專業(yè)開設課程的管理工作。用戶登錄系統(tǒng)后,可以查看用戶權限范圍內(nèi)的各專業(yè)開課信息,包括開設課程的學期、二級學院名稱、年級、專業(yè)類型和專業(yè)名稱等信息。具有錄入課程信息權限的用戶登錄后,不僅可以瀏覽開課信息,也可以新增和修改開課信息。課程錄入和修改等權限主要集中在二級學院,各二級學院將開課信息錄入后,教務處管理者可以查看全校各專業(yè)的開課情況,并做出進一步的工作安排。課程開設模塊如圖1 所示。
圖1 課程開設模塊
教務管理系統(tǒng)可以實現(xiàn)教師在線選課。教師登錄系統(tǒng)后,可以查看全校開課信息,并進行在線選課。教師在線選課有利于教學管理者掌握學校課程的師資情況,及時協(xié)調(diào)課程的任課教師,在目前師資短缺的教學條件下,可以優(yōu)化學校的師資分配。在線選課模塊如圖2 所示。
圖2 在線選課模塊
隨著教務系統(tǒng)的數(shù)據(jù)量增加,對學生考試成績等數(shù)據(jù)進行進一步的數(shù)據(jù)挖掘,可以為教務管理者的決策支持。Apriori 算法是一種最有影響的挖掘布爾關聯(lián)規(guī)則頻繁項集的算法。其核心是基于兩階段頻集思想的遞推算法。該關聯(lián)規(guī)則在分類上屬于單維、單層、布爾關聯(lián)規(guī)則。在這里,所有支持度大于最小支持度的項集稱為頻繁項集,簡稱頻集。使用該算法對學生成績進行數(shù)據(jù)挖掘,可以發(fā)現(xiàn)學生考試成績與高考入學成績之間的內(nèi)在規(guī)律,對學習能力較差的學生進行“精準幫扶”,從而提高學生的考試及格率。
本文對河北工程技術學院教務工作的各個環(huán)節(jié)進行了研究,并結合大數(shù)據(jù)的發(fā)展方向,把教務管理系統(tǒng)與大數(shù)據(jù)技術進行結合,設計和實現(xiàn)了基于大數(shù)據(jù)的教務管理系統(tǒng)。該系統(tǒng)的使用,可以極大的提高教務工作的工作效率,滿足學校的教務管理需求。